I have in mind playing a human barbarian (invulnerable rager archetype) and would like to have some advice on the build. I know this has already been done but it was before UC so there may be other great options.

My DM uses all Paizo books and we start playing in Varisia. My picture of the character is a larger than life warrior with good interaction skills not only a combat-machine.

I have a 22 points build:

Str 14
Dex 14
Con 16
Int 10
Sag 12
Cha 14

I plan to take the Fey Foudling feat at 1st level, which gives me 2 more hp for each dices rolled when magically healed, +2 on saving throws against death effects and +1 point of damage from cold iron weapons (I can still use it without penalty).

Good luck, I'm not sure my advice is anything you haven't thought though.

I think you will be fine with your low str. Power attack and rage will be supplying lots damage and your HP will be huge. Your to hit rolls will suffer some though. Pick up furious focus so your first power attack swing is not penalized.

In the new race book humans have an option for two +2s instead of the bonus feat and extra skill. It may be a good choice if you put the extra +2 in chr. But I understand the loss of skills and feat could hurt.

If you don't choose the above option you can trade your bonus feat for skill focus (you get 3 spread out over. 20lvls).

Also Choose traits to give diplomacy and an other skill as a class skill. Or something off the wall -I like fortified drinker my self, people like free booze and you will have tons of it.(I'm assuming diplo isn't a class skill)
